Why buy brick and mortar? Why adopt an outmoded Prussian, military style, lock-step learning paradigm? With today's technology we can abandon the brick and mortar school.

I suggest that conservative educational foundations could issue grants to individual conservative teachers. These teachers would open tuition-free one room school houses, mini-schools, or homeschool co-ops. They should require no more zoning and regulations than a typical day care center, or home baby sitting service.

Think about this. Children could move at their own pace. They would have the time to fully master a area before moving on to the next level.

My own kids were homeschooled. By age 15 all three had finished all college general courses and Calculus III. By the age of 18 two had finished B.S. degrees in mathematics. By age 20 one child had a masters degree in math.

The conservative educational foundation could certify the teacher, inspect the facilities, test the students, and approve the curriculum. The foundation would also run larger scale sports teams, and theater, dance, and arts programs.
